
Speaking to journalists in Abuja, he commented on the Presidency’s accusation against the opposition of carrying out a campaign of calumny against President Goodluck Jonathan by presenting him as incompetent and clueless.
“Achievements and competence are always not judged by noise making, propaganda and deception which are the hallmarks of the activities of the Nigerian opposition.” He said.
Mr Okupe also rejected the statement that the present administration has left the country worse than it met it stating that the opposition is responsible for such false claims.
“The repeated false claims by the opposition that the president is incompetent, is not only untrue and obviously cannot be supported by facts but it is also part of the oppositions’ grand strategy to present Government as not being ineffective so as to advance their own selfish cause.”
He also called on Nigerians to ignore such “wild and baseless comments” and support President Goodluck who he described as a “silent and effective achiever”.
He added that what remains are part of works in progress which, hopefully, will be resolved before the end of 2014.
